Output 340bb8677e53cbf3225b88ee92a4061ec9179937882072b539122e9b0132749e:0

value
1026134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8ba19ccfdcd8112405e3cad4f18c66cd8fa3071 OP_EQUAL
address
3MSxpVGt1Kesm7Tyo25JT7SoEXokL6NBZX
transaction
340bb8677e53cbf3225b88ee92a4061ec9179937882072b539122e9b0132749e
spent
true